Double click on Finish button to proceed

  • Posts: 149
  • Thank you received: 0
10 years 9 months ago #141639

Hi ,

we face a problem on the checkout process .

when the user is to the last stage of payment he have to click two times on the FINISH button to can proceed.

the first time nothing happens and the second time proceeds.

fom our site we disable any style changes fo that page and the problem remains

could you advice pls how to fix that.

thank you .

Attachments:

Please Log in or Create an account to join the conversation.

  • Posts: 12953
  • Thank you received: 1778
10 years 9 months ago #141659

Hi,
The solution will probably be to set the "Auto submit shipping and payment methods selection" option to YES through the page "Hikashop->System->Configuration->Checkout".

The following user(s) said Thank You: Tweetypie

Please Log in or Create an account to join the conversation.

  • Posts: 149
  • Thank you received: 0
10 years 9 months ago #141664

we dont want this but event that , No this is doesnt solve the problem .

Please Log in or Create an account to join the conversation.

  • Posts: 12953
  • Thank you received: 1778
10 years 9 months ago #141696

I think that you have to click 2 times on the "Final" button because :
- On the first click : you're manually submitting your shipping or payment methods selection
- On the second one : you're moving to the final step.

Did you tried it with the "Auto submit shipping and payment methods selection" option to YES ? if that's not how you want your checkout to work, can you please give me more information ?

Thank you.

Last edit: 10 years 9 months ago by Mohamed Thelji.
The following user(s) said Thank You: webarts, Tweetypie

Please Log in or Create an account to join the conversation.

  • Posts: 149
  • Thank you received: 0
10 years 9 months ago #141706

fixed

Last edit: 10 years 9 months ago by webarts.

Please Log in or Create an account to join the conversation.

  • Posts: 6
  • Thank you received: 0
10 years 7 months ago #150869

Hi,

Could you please say "how" you fixed it? Its because i am having the exact same Problem and couldn't solve it. All shipping Inforamtions usw are set to "auto aubmit" but it needs two clicks till it processes the order.

greetings,
NewAge

Please Log in or Create an account to join the conversation.

  • Posts: 228
  • Thank you received: 8
9 years 10 months ago #187641

Hello,

I'm facing this issue as well. My payment method and shipping method are in the same page. When I select the desired methods I need to click twice for it to go the the next step.

When I tried to enable the "Auto submit shipping and payment methods selection" I could not proceed any further with the checkout process as I have only one payment method and it seems to not get selected.

Thank you in advance,

Guy.

Last edit: 9 years 10 months ago by theguy.

Please Log in or Create an account to join the conversation.

  • Posts: 12953
  • Thank you received: 1778
9 years 10 months ago #187691

Hello,

When I tried to enable the "Auto submit shipping and payment methods selection" I could not proceed any further with the checkout process as I have only one payment method and it seems to not get selected.

Can you give me more information through some screenshots for example about the fact that your payment method don't get selected when you have the "Auto submit shipping and payment methods selection" option set to YES ?

Please Log in or Create an account to join the conversation.

  • Posts: 228
  • Thank you received: 8
9 years 10 months ago #187758

Hello Mohamed and thank you,

Correction, the problem is not with one payment method but with only one shipping method.
Please see attached two screen shots, one without the "Auto select default shipping and payment methods" enabled and one without. Please notice that when it's enabled the shipping option is not showing up and I can't proceed with the checkout process.
* The second option is the shipping method which is free in my region.

I'm using Hikashop Essential 2.3.4 on Joomla 3.3.6.

Thank you in advance,

Guy.

Attachments:
Last edit: 9 years 10 months ago by theguy.

Please Log in or Create an account to join the conversation.

  • Posts: 26158
  • Thank you received: 4028
  • MODERATOR
9 years 10 months ago #187850

Hi,

Please update to HikaShop 2.3.5 ; it contains various fixes and improvements.
www.hikashop.com/support/support/documen...ashop-changelog.html

Regards,


Jerome - Obsidev.com
HikaMarket & HikaSerial developer / HikaShop core dev team.

Also helping the HikaShop support team when having some time or couldn't sleep.
By the way, do not send me private message, use the "contact us" form instead.

Please Log in or Create an account to join the conversation.

  • Posts: 5
  • Thank you received: 0
9 years 9 months ago #188751

Hi.
I have the same issue. The first click shows the same checkout page, leaving you to wonder if the payment is complete. The second click processes the credit card payment. The "Auto submit shipping and payment methods selection" is set to YES
Using HikaShop Business: 2.3.5

Please Log in or Create an account to join the conversation.

  • Posts: 228
  • Thank you received: 8
9 years 9 months ago #188790

Hi Dave,

I've updated my Hiakshop Essential to the latest 2.3.5 version on a local machine (XAMPP) and it solved this problem.
I'm going to update my live site during the weekend and hope it will work the same way.
Will update as soon as I get it done.

Is HikaShop Business 2.3.5 the latest version? If not I would recommend you to try the update first.

Guy.

Please Log in or Create an account to join the conversation.

  • Posts: 5
  • Thank you received: 0
9 years 9 months ago #188793

Thanks Guy. 2.3.5 is the latest version. I'll be curious to see what your results are, or if anybody else posts a response to this question.

Please Log in or Create an account to join the conversation.

  • Posts: 228
  • Thank you received: 8
9 years 9 months ago #190692

Well, it took a while but I've finally updated the client's Hikashop version to the latest one.
The double clicking issue after selecting payment and shipment methods was NOT solved on the live server. Weird this tough as it was solved on my local machine. But, after enabling the "automatically select method" (which worked this time) the first double click issue was solved and now the user has to click only once to go to the next step.

I guess that should do it :)

Dave, I hope your problem was solved too.

Please Log in or Create an account to join the conversation.

  • Posts: 33
  • Thank you received: 0
9 years 6 months ago #200438

-- HikaShop Business version -- : 2.4.0
-- Joomla version -- : 3.4.1
-- PHP version -- : 5.3.29
-- Browser(s) name and version -- : Chrome latest
-- payment gateway -- Authorize.net SIM

I keep running into the "double click to finish" issue and am not sure I can even describe it all here.

I am thoroughly perplexed by the checkout process. I have been experimenting for days trying to eliminate the extra clicks where nothing happens. I have even configured the checkout in a way I'm not thrilled about which improved but did not fix the issues. My configuration is attached. I have the auto-submit set for payment and shipping.

1. login/registration goes fine NOTE: I wanted to have shipping on the next page, but added it to registration page because it seemed to conflict with payment options.... but it works OK here
2. when you get to the second page (payment) things don't work well at all, and in fact I cannot figure out what causes all the inconsistencies.
Payment option Credit Card:
- if i don't put in a credit card number and select pay by credit card, nothing appears to happen (except that the URL changes -- screen looks the same). Once the screen has refreshed however, toggling between payment methods acts crazy
- sometimes when I put in credit card information and hit "finish", nothing appears to happen (except that the URL changes -- screen looks the same). I then have to hit "finish" again to go to the thank you page. I don't know what causes this and can't always recreate it.... though it seems to happen after a screen refresh as described above

Purchase Order:
- never seems to work the way it should. I SHOULD be able to put in a purchase order # and hit "finish" and go to the thank you page. Instead, I hit finish and the page refreshes... I have to then hit "finish" again to go to thank you page.

We have attempted some customizations but nothing seems to help.

The strangeness seems to result from the URL changing from step-1 to ...step-2 and what causes that.

I will share URL via private message.

Attachments:

Please Log in or Create an account to join the conversation.

  • Posts: 33
  • Thank you received: 0
9 years 6 months ago #200439

would it help maybe to have an "update" button next to the purchase order text field... so you manually update within the shipping option, then use the "finish" button to move on (thus hopefully eliminating the double-click)?

Please Log in or Create an account to join the conversation.

  • Posts: 33
  • Thank you received: 0
9 years 6 months ago #200446

also if I have the shipping options and the cart on the same page, if I change an item in the cart (delete it), then the shipping method becomes "unchecked". I have to re-check the shipping method.

It seems like some of the check-out modules don't work well together?

Please Log in or Create an account to join the conversation.

  • Posts: 26158
  • Thank you received: 4028
  • MODERATOR
9 years 6 months ago #200504

Hi,

When the selected payment method require to fill the credit card during the checkout ; it requires one validation in order to confirm the data you have entered. So depending the payment method, the button could be a "confirm" or a "finish"
The fact that the payment selection is on the last step is also influencing the display.
It is possible to modify some code for the "continue/finish" button but it require a little development because the check should have to analyze the selected payment method and check if the credit card is entered (depending if the payment method require one).

About the shipping selection ; if you change the content cart which have the result a modification of the shipping list ; it is possible that the selection is lost (because the method you selected is no more available).

We are currently working on a new checkout system which would fix this kind of issues by proposing a different way/logical.
At the beginning of HikaShop there wasn't all of these options and these possibilities for the checkout, that's why it is possible to have kind of issues like that ; and the new checkout will be there to answer to that.

Regards,


Jerome - Obsidev.com
HikaMarket & HikaSerial developer / HikaShop core dev team.

Also helping the HikaShop support team when having some time or couldn't sleep.
By the way, do not send me private message, use the "contact us" form instead.
The following user(s) said Thank You: saardvark

Please Log in or Create an account to join the conversation.

  • Posts: 33
  • Thank you received: 0
9 years 6 months ago #200904

Perhaps you can help me solve this: I think I can make it work under 2 scenarios.

Right now I need shipping method to NOT submit upon selection, but I would like to have the payment method submit upon selection. Is there a simple code update that I can use to accomplish this?

One other thing that would really help is if the "purchase order" payment method included a submit button next to the input field. Ideally it would submit and the purchase order would change to type (with an edit pencil next to it to update).

Please Log in or Create an account to join the conversation.

  • Posts: 82868
  • Thank you received: 13378
  • MODERATOR
9 years 6 months ago #200938

Hi,

1. Keep the submit activated and remove the line:

$checked.=' onclick="this.form.action=this.form.action+\'#hikashop_shipping_methods\';this.form.submit(); return false;"';
of the file "shipping" of the view "checkout" via the menu Display>Views.

2. You could change the line:
$method->custom_html='<span style="margin-left:10%">'.JText::_('PURCHASE_ORDER_NUMBER').'<input type="text" class="hikashop_purchase_order_number inputbox required" name="hikashop_purchase_order_number" value="'.@$_SESSION['hikashop_purchase_order_number'].'"/> *</span>';
to:
$method->custom_html='<span style="margin-left:10%">'.JText::_('PURCHASE_ORDER_NUMBER').'<input type="text" class="hikashop_purchase_order_number inputbox required" name="hikashop_purchase_order_number" value="'.@$_SESSION['hikashop_purchase_order_number'].'"/> *</span> <input type="button" value="OK" onclick="this.form.submit();return false;"/>';
in the file plugins/hikashoppayment/purchaseorder/purchaseorder.php

Please Log in or Create an account to join the conversation.

Time to create page: 0.161 seconds
Powered by Kunena Forum